DP Ruto: We Will Secure Kenya-Somalia Border

The deputy president says the government is currently seeking advice from AMISOM to ensure that Kenya Defense Force secure the border permanently.

Ruto who was speaking on Citizen TV's Cheche programme said the move is to prevent Al Shabab militants from entering Kenya from the neighbouring Somalia.

He was speaking a day after Al Shabaab militants crossed over to Kenya and killed 36 people in Mandera.

According to Ruto, the 36 miners who were killed in Mandera early Tuesday morning had been asked by police to vacate the area but refused.

He added that the miners instead blamed police for forcefully ejecting them from area.

The DP also urged Kenyans to keep close watch on each other in order to fight rising insecurity in the country.
